What is Crab War?
Crab War is an idle-clicker game for mobile, featuring swarm evolution and genetic customization.
Users hire the game for low-stakes, incremental progression that rewards long-term play without requiring constant active attention.

What Are The Key Features?
Modify crab genetics to alter swarm performance and stats via a branching upgrade path
Automated resource collection and swarm growth that persists while the app is closed
Reset progress to gain permanent mutation bonuses and restart the growth cycle
How much does it cost?
- Free-to-play with ad support
- In-app purchases for currency and items
Freemium model relies on ad-supported gameplay and IAP for progression acceleration.

Key Takeaways
Crab War retains a loyal base through its deep genetic-mutation loop, but technical regressions in the latest release threaten to alienate veteran players, so prioritizing authentication stability is essential to protect the game's long-term retention.
